New GI Benefits Bill

If you haven't already, check out the New GI Benefits Bill.

The new, increased benefits will be free to enroll (instead of the $1200 Captain Dad shelled out, which he ain't getting back...grrr...). You are 100% eligible with 3 years of post 9/11 service, excluding service requirements from ROTC and service academies (check the link for full details).

Benefits will likely now be transferable to one dependent, but most likely that will not be retroactive, unfortunately for us.
